Druze cling to land in campaign to prevent land expropriation
By Haaretz Staff and Channel 10
Haaretz.com/Channel 10 daily feature for April 20, 2008.

Druze youth last week allegedly threw burning tires and stones at passing cars, and a Molotov cocktail at a police car, on Route 70 between Yokneam and Tivon.

Like so many of the sources of tension found in Israel, the backdrop was a land dispute.
